Ordinals
beta
Sat 673443707266774
decimal
22755.414907266774
percentile
1.346887414533548%
name
mkjwqqdwbzdz
cycle
0
epoch
2
block
22755
offset
414907266774
timestamp
2023-12-26 02:55:37 UTC
rarity
common
prev
next